Gucciardo Real Estate

GUILDERLAND — Anthony Gucciardo of Gucciardo Real Estate opened a satellite office in Guilderland on Nov. 1.

Located at 1809 Western Ave., the office will be run by Gucciardo, who is owner and broker, and Kellie Kieley, associate broker.

Three new local businesses — a sandwich shop, a dog groomer, and a men’s grooming salon — have opened in Guilderland. They are all located in Hometown Dental Plaza, formerly known as Park Place Plaza, near Carman Road.
